English: LATE VICTORIAN BUILDING BUILT IN 1882 FOR ISAAC C. LEWIS, A MANUFACTURER OF SILVER PRODUCTS. IT IS A MIXTURE OF SECOND EMPIRE, GOTHIC REVIVAL AND STICK STYLE.

This is an image of a place or building that is listed on the National Register of Historic Places in the United States of America. Its reference number is 97000811.
